Loss of Identity in Urban Change and Expantion Sprawl Process (Case Study: Sari)
Urban is a social institution and itʹs identity not only a locational reality but also it is a reality with social, cultural, economical elements. They are formed by preserving the physical and architectural exclusive characteres, social accumulation and citizen lifestyle in the historic variation processes. Cities loss their readability and identity in changing and sprawl trends. This applied research, examined the effect of the urban spatial stractural changes and sprawl expansion on its identity in Sari. The research method is documentary and field studies, the processing and Structural analysis were performed by using smart pls software and the hypothesis of the effect of urban expantion and sprawl on the physical, functional, perceptual factors of identity was confirmed with regression coefficients -0.746, 0.798 and -0.722. The results showed that urban sprawl led to loss of the physical and preceptual factors of urban mental image landscape and urban historic tradition center and reduction of social cohesion. The result of this trend in sari converted Social walking city to the car-friendly sprawl citiy
